Highest KVK in India KVK Nyoma celebrates 7th Kisan Mela & Exhibition 2025

Diplomat Correspondent

Leh:DD, Krishi Vigyan Kendra (KVK) Nyoma, under the leadership of Dr. Phuntsog Tundup, successfully organized the 7th Kisan Mela & Exhibition on 14th September 2025 at Nyoma, which witnessed overwhelming participation and enthusiasm from the farming community of the Changthang valley.

The Chief Guest of the programme was Ishey Spalzang, Councilor Nyoma, LAHDC Leh, while Shri Konchok Stanzin, Councilor Chushul, and Thinless Nurboo, Hon’ble Councilor Kungyam graced the event as Guests of Honour.
The mela was also attended by eminent dignitaries including Dr. Maheshwaru Singh, Head RRS CAZRI Leh, Dr. Kunzes Angmo, Scientist SAS&T, University of Ladakh, Dr. Anwar Hussain, Scientist, Dr.Sonam Spaldon, Scientist SAS&T, UoL, the SDM Nyoma, and representatives of allied departments of Nyoma block.

In his welcome address, Dr. Phuntsog Tundup highlighted the significance of the Kisan Mela, encouraged farmers to seek continuous guidance from KVK, and thanked all participants for their contribution.

The event was inaugurated with great enthusiasm and witnessed more than 170 farmers from villages such as Nyoma, Nidder, Mudh, Khatpoo (Rong), Tukla, Liktse, and other parts of the valley, who showcased a wide range of agricultural produce including vegetables, fruits, legumes, roots, tubers, cole crops, and handloom products.

Over 30 participants competed across categories, and in recognition of their efforts, cash prizes for the 1st, 2nd, and 3rd positions were awarded, along with consolation prizes, which were presented by the Chief Guest and the Guests of Honour.
A special highlight of the event was the conferring of the KVK Farmer of the Year Award to (Master) Tsering Angchuk from Tsaga for his outstanding contribution to agriculture. In addition to farmers’ exhibits, SHGs presented traditional handlooms, and stalls from line departments offered services and information.

Cultural programmes performed by the youth of Nyoma, Mudh, and Nidder added vibrancy to the mela. During the Farmers- Scientists Interaction session, farmers shared their problems and suggestions, which were addressed with expert solutions.

In their addresses, the dignitaries lauded the farmers for their remarkable achievements in agriculture despite the cold-arid conditions, emphasized the importance of organic practices, FPO formation, and youth education in agriculture and allied sector and assured continuous institutional support.

Thinless Nurboo appreciated the recently formed FPO at Hemya as a milestone for farmer development, while Konchok Stanzin admired the organic produce displayed and praised KVK Nyoma for organizing the event.

Ishey Spalzang congratulated the farmers, saying that Changthang is no longer backward but progressing rapidly in agriculture, and urged farmers to take timely advisories from KVK and line departments. Nambardars and Goba members expressed gratitude towards KVK Nyoma and honoured Dr. Phuntsog Tundup with traditional Khataks.
As part of the support initiatives, polythene sheets were distributed to villagers of Nyoma, Mudh and Nidder. The programme concluded with a Vote of Thanks by Dr. Tashi Dolkar, Scientist KVK Nyoma, who acknowledged the contributions of dignitaries, scientists, councilors, farmers, and participants, marking the 7th Kisan Mela & Exhibition as a grand success and an inspiring milestone in the agriculture journey of Changthang.DD
